ingredients

  • 1 (8 ounce) bag precooked baby shrimp (I buy the frozen and just thaw it) or (8 ounce) bag baby shrimp (I buy the frozen and just thaw it)
  • 1 (10 ounce) can condensed tomato soup (do not add the water)
  • 1 (8 ounce) box spaghetti noodles (cooked and drained)
  • 1 (10 ounce) bottle seafood cocktail sauce (start with just 1/2 a bottle and add more to your own taste)
  • 2 tablespoons fresh grated parmesan cheese (optional) or 2 tablespoons sliced black olives (optional)
Advertisement

directions

  • Mix Tomato Soup, Shrimp and Cocktail Sauce.
  • Bring to a simmer on med. heat.
  • When hot remove from heat and pour over cooked Spaghetti.
  • Optional: Top with Parmesan Cheese or sliced Black Olives.
